Incumbent Brenda Locke leads a crowded Surrey mayoral field at 50.5% in trader consensus ahead of the October 17, 2026 vote, with Doug McCallum at 31% in their 2022 rematch and the remainder of declared candidates plus “other” clustered near even odds. The fragmented slate—spanning Surrey Connect, Safe Surrey Coalition, Surrey First, Imagine Surrey and newer entrants—combined with nominations still open until September 11 sustains uncertainty and prevents any single contender from consolidating support. Recent campaign launches, slate unveilings and policy pledges on taxes, audits and public safety have kept probabilities tightly bunched, reflecting the absence of decisive polling shifts or major endorsements to date.

This market will resolve according to the candidate who becomes the next mayor of Surrey as a result of this election.
Temporary, interim, or placeholder mayors appointed before the election will not be considered.
If the result of this election isn't known by June 30, 2027, 11:59 PM ET, the market will resolve to "Other".
The primary resolution source for this market will be a consensus of credible reporting; however, if there is any ambiguity in the results, this market will resolve according to official information from Surrey.
